Biktarvy (bictegravir/emtricitabine/tenofovir alafenamide) was approved by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ration in 2018, meaning it has been available for about 6–7 years as of 2025–2026. [1]
The FDA approval year indicates when it became commercially available, but development and clinical testing began earlier than 2018 as the regimen moved through trials for HIV treatment. Specific trial start dates aren’t provided in the source cited here. [1]
